I will need an apartment when I get to Auckland, preferably in the CBD so I am close to public transport (I won't have a car) and close to places I can have a "day job" (actress!). I've emailed a few agents about specific places, but some never got back to me, and some say I cannot lease a place without viewing it first. Fair enough.


1) I am looking into temporary (few weeks?) accommodation for when I first arrive. Does anyone have any information about the Bond Street Lodge in Kingsland (or the related Galatos St Lodge in Newton - which has no website of its own)?

1B) What are these types of accommodation called, so I can do a more specific search if needed?


2) As for a long term apartment, can anyone recommend any other real estate companies or websites that list from multiple companies? I already have realestate.co.nz, Crockers, apartmentrental.co.nz, nzs.com (real estate listings), trademe, aucklandproperty.net, and sublet.com.

2B) If anyone knows of any studio or 1 bedroom places in the CBD (or close) for under 230/pw could you let me know? Never hurts to ask...
